flaxNaturally Advanced Technologies (NAT), based in Vancouver, Canada, has entered into a three year agreement with Georgia-Pacific Consumer Products.

A privately-held subsidiary of Koch Industries with annual airlaid nonwovens sales in the region of $150 million, Georgia-Pacific will purchase Crailar flax fibre from NAT for ongoing product testing.
